Japan vs Singapore
Compare cost of living, taxes, salaries and visas between Japan and Singapore.
| Japan | Singapore | |
|---|---|---|
| Cost of living | ||
| Cost of living index | 108 | 134 |
| Taxes | ||
| Income tax (top rate) | 45% | 24% |
| VAT / sales tax | 10% | 9% |
| Corporate tax | 30% | 17% |
| Capital gains | 20.3% | 0% |
| Economy & salaries | ||
| Avg net salary | $2,600/mo | $4,500/mo |
| Minimum wage | $1,300/mo | β |
| GDP per capita | $34,000 | $88,000 |
| Life expectancy | 84 yr | 84 yr |
| Quality of life | ||
| LGBTQ+ acceptance | Moderate | Low |
| Digital-nomad visa | Yes | No |
? Frequently asked questions
Is Japan cheaper than Singapore?
Singapore is about 24% more expensive than Japan overall β its cost-of-living index is 134 versus 108 for Japan.
How much do you need to earn in Singapore to live like in Japan?

Which has lower taxes, Japan or Singapore?
Singapore has the lower top income-tax rate β 24% versus 45% in Japan.
